Contact Dealers Directly

Once a buyer finds a vehicle that looks promising, Carwow makes it possible to contact the dealer directly.

This gives shoppers the opportunity to ask specific questions before making the journey to view the car.

Questions could include:

  • Is the car still available?
  • Does it have a complete service history?
  • What condition are the tyres and brakes in?
  • Has the vehicle had any previous damage?
  • What warranty is included?
  • Are there any additional fees?
  • Can I arrange a test drive?

Having these questions answered in advance can save time and help buyers decide which vehicles are genuinely worth pursuing.

Arrange a Test Drive

Online photographs and specifications cannot tell buyers everything about a car.

Carwow allows interested shoppers to contact dealers and arrange a test drive. This gives buyers an opportunity to experience the vehicle before completing the purchase.

During a test drive, buyers can pay attention to the engine, gearbox, steering, brakes, suspension and general driving experience. They can also check whether the seating position, boot space and technology suit their everyday requirements.

A test drive can turn an attractive online listing into a much more informed purchasing decision.

What Makes a Used-Car Deal a Good Deal?

Carwow’s services can help with the research and comparison process, but buyers should still evaluate the complete package.

A strong used-car deal could combine:

Competitive price + Good condition + Suitable mileage + Clear history + Appropriate warranty + Trusted dealer + Suitable specification

Looking at all these factors together gives buyers a more realistic picture of the vehicle’s value.

The cheapest car is not necessarily the best deal, and the most expensive one is not automatically the highest quality. The goal is to find a vehicle that meets the buyer’s requirements while offering a sensible balance between upfront cost and long-term ownership value.
